In my late twenties, I decided that I wanted to teach myself how to play classical guitar.The inspiration came to me long after I had abandoned a frustrating, embarrassing, and futile struggle to learn trumpet as a youth.

I bought a bunch of books (I still have them -- the stack is six inches tall), studied with a class given over NPR-TV,and I even took some beginner classes.But I didn't get far.I'd about concluded that music and me were never going to be a "thing."

It was about then that Shearer's "Classical Guitar Technique," (Vols. I & II) came to my attention.It looked pretty good!So, I bought Volume II and I took it home.I figured that I must have learned enough over those ten years that I could skip Volume I.But it was clear within a week that I needed Volume I, as well.So, I went back and got it, too.

What wonderful books they are!I spent the next two years in near ecstasy as I went through Shearer's lessons.I was actually learning!I was playing an hour every night -- not because I thought I had to, but because I was LOVING it!The songs I was playing were some of the prettiest I had ever heard for classical guitar.Wonderful songs by Sor, Carulli, Aguado, and the likes.And I was playing them!

Toward the end of that time I got a copy of Shearer's "Supplement 2, "Basic Elements of Music Theory."I studied it as well, and that was also a good decision.(I never thought to inquire about Supplement 1 -- I don't know why).

By that time, one of my teen-aged sons was taking guitar lessons on his own (but on a rock guitar).I sat-in on his lessons.His teacher decided to hold some group lessons in theory for his charges.After watching the class fidget with frustration for three weeks, I asked (privately, of course) if I couldn't have a half-hour with them.The instructor agreed.At the end of that half-hour, the students came up to me to say that they could finally began to see what the instructor had been trying to get across to the class -- and they thought it was cool!Shearer's book had made the points so well to me, that I was able to present it clearly to a class of teen-agers, despite my limited training.

Now, I'm still not musician enough to earn my supper with my guitar, and I'm certainly not a music theory expert.But, I have to tell you, I'm a thousand times more of a musician now than I was before, and I owe it all to Aaron Shearer's books.

I've never had the pleasure of meeting Mr. Shearer, and I probably will never have an opportunity to thank him in person.But I do feel obligated to thank him, and that is why I wrote this.

If you decide to try Shearer's books, you will definitely find them challenging.But, from the first week, you will also find them immensely rewarding.

Product Description:
Volume 1 of CLASSIC GUITAR TECHNIQUE presented a systematic approach for gradual musical and technical development toward mastery of this noble instrument. No effort has been spared in study, research, and experiment to continue the same approach in Volume 2. The full value of these works will be grasped only by those students who are willing to contribute a similar effort on their own part, both in a sympathetic approach to the contents of the books, and a constant evaluation of personal problems which a text by its very nature is unable to consider. This text should be used with its supplements to coordinate a program of study that will comply with the requirements of the individual student.
